Arcadis Calgary office is searching for a Civil Stormwater Engineer to join its growing team. This role is highly rewarding due to its impact on public safety, environmental protection, and community well‑being. The engineer designs and manages systems that prevent flooding, reduce water pollution, and ensure proper drainage, contributing to a healthier ecosystem. This position will be working in a multidisciplinary environment on a variety of projects with sustainability mandates and the incorporation of low‑impact development strategies.
Role sits within our global Places business area. We work with clients around the world to create, support, and enhance smart, safe and sustainable places where people live, work, learn and thrive.
Role accountabilities- Perform hydrological and hydraulic modelling, including data collection, design review, model setup and calibration, and system assessment
- Support the development of stormwater servicing plans
- Develop rainwater source control LID concepts and assist in LID designs
- Provide technical analysis in support of Civil engineering design associated with municipal or rural stormwater systems and stormwater management facilities
- Provide quality control and peer review on colleagues' projects
- Coordinate CAD design technologists to prepare designs ensuring quality procedures are followed
- Coordinate with project managers on site design, budget, scheduling, proposals and related technical documents
- Develop and maintain positive client, subconsultant, and approving authority relationships
- Bachelor’s degree in Civil Engineering or related field
- Registration as a professional engineer (P.Eng.) or EIT with the Association of Professional Engineers and Geoscientists of Alberta (APEGA)
- Minimum of 3 years of experience in assessment, modeling, and detailed design of stormwater systems. Detailed design experience in general municipal engineering, transportation, or community development projects
- Experience in infrastructure master planning, flood management, or river modelling is an asset
- Excellent organizational, communication, and technical writing skills
- Strong software skills: using hydrologic/hydraulic modeling software such as PCSWMM, XPSWMM, HEC‑RAS, SWMHYMO, Civil 3D as well as Excel, Word, and Bluebeam
